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Eastern Spiny Mouse | Mite |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Arachnida (Arachnids)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Sarcoptiformes (Sarcoptiformes)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Acaridae |
| Genus | Acomys | Tyrophagus |
| Species | Acomys dimidiatus | Tyrophagus putrescentiae |
